Siliguri: After losing the Siliguri Mayor's post to the Congress-Left combine, many were speculating that Trinamool Congress chief Mamata Banerjee will hit out at the Congress with whom she won the municipal polls. But that did not happen.

Instead, she brought in all the 15 elected Councillors on stage and asked people to forgive her for failing to provide a truly anti-Left board.

The Trinamool Congress chief was furious with the Congress for tying up with the Left for the Siliguri Mayor poll.

Mamata had made it clear she won't discuss the issue with the Congress, but had said that she will discuss with her party workers the future of her party's alliance with the Congress.

Trinamool and Congress had won 15 seats each in the civic body polls but could not compromise on the Mayor's post. So, Congress turned towards the Left while Trinamool decided to sit in the Opposition.
